Italian Easter Cake – Pigna di Pasqua

An Italian Easter Cake, is adorned with colorful sprinkles and elegantly presented on a white plate with a patterned edge.
Italian Easter Cake. Photo credit: xoxoBella.

Italian Easter Cake, or Pigna di Pasqua, is a cozy, spiced treat that instantly makes your kitchen feel festive. Bursting with citrus, anise, and a hint of rum, each bite is light, airy, and full of holiday flavor. Top it with a lemon glaze and sprinkles, and you have a beautiful cake that’s perfect for coffee or dessert.
